  • What steps are involved in the hoarding cleanup process?

    The hoarding cleanup process typically follows a structured approach to ensure efficiency and emotional sensitivity. First, a professional team conducts an assessment to determine the severity of the hoarding situation. Next, they develop a cleanup plan that includes s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, recycle, and discard. After decluttering, the team deep cleans and sanitizes the area, removing biohazards, mold, and pests if necessary. The final step often involves organizing the remaining items to create a functional living space. Many services also offer follow-up support to help individuals maintain a clean and safe environment.

  • How does tear gas affect property?

    Tear gas particles can corrode surfaces, damage electronics, and stain fabrics. Lingering odors can make properties uninhabitable without proper cleaning. Professional cleanup prevents long-term damage and restores the affected environment.

  • Can hoarding cleanup services handle insect and rodent infestations?

    Yes, hoarding cleanup services are trained to handle pest infestations, including insects and rodents. Hoarded homes often attract pests due to food buildup, clutter, and hidden nesting areas. Cleanup teams work alongside pest control professionals to eliminate infestations and prevent future occurrences. Once the home is decluttered and sanitized, professionals may recommend sealing entry points and maintaining cleanliness to keep pests from returning.
